Once logged in, head to the DocHub dashboard. This is where you'll build your forms and handle your document workflow.
Hit New Document and select Create Blank Document to be taken to the form builder.
Use the DocHub features to insert and arrange form fields like text areas, signature boxes, images, and others to your form.
Include necessary text, such as questions or instructions, using the text field to guide the users in your form.
Alter the properties of each field, such as making them compulsory or arranging them according to the data you plan to collect. Assign recipients if applicable.
After you’ve managed to design the Will Forms for Single Parent, make a final review of your form. Then, save the form within DocHub, send it to your chosen location, or share it via a link or email.
